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Normans Bay to Market Rasen start from as little as £38.40

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Normans Bay to Market Rasen start from £67.20 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Normans Bay to Market Rasen are available for £139.80 one way

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ities at Normans Bay

Although it's a small station, Normans Bay does not lack in basic amenities that ensure a pleasant journey. While there isn't a dedicated ticket office, passengers can conveniently use ticket machines available on-site to pick up tickets purchased online. These machines accommodate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, though it's important to verify the station map for ticket machine accessibility.

Passenger information is facilitated through departure screens and announcements. While there's no staff help available, the station does have help points strategically located on platforms to assist with travel inquiries. For added security and peace of mind, CCTV operates consistently across the station premises.

Accessibility Features

Normans Bay is partially accessible, categorized as a B2 station. Each platform has step-free access through separate entrances, connected by short, steep ramps. Travelers switching platforms must traverse a level crossing over 400 meters apart. Assistance Points and a dedicated Assistance Meeting Point at platform 2 offer added support.

Inclusive amenities include induction loops and a staff-operated ramp for boarding assistance, even as train staff often provide on-the-platform service. Although there are no accessible toilets, travelers anticipating assistance are encouraged to contact via help points, freephone, or text services.

Facilities at Market Rasen Train Station

While Market Rasen station may not boast a grand ticket hall or an array of amenities, it does have the essentials. There is no ticket office, so you'll need to use one of the available ticket machines for any ticket collections. Unfortunately, these machines aren't accessible for all users, and there are no facilities to collect tickets purchased online. However, there is an induction loop system available to assist those with hearing impairments.

One key feature of the station is its step-free access, although it is limited. This means that if you're heading towards Lincoln, the platform is accessible via a foot crossing, whereas the Grimsby platform has level access. Bear in mind that there are no accessible toilet facilities, nor is there a waiting room or seating area.

Connecting Services and Transport Links

Travelling onward from Market Rasen is straightforward, thanks to various local transport connections. For those instances when train services are disrupted, a rail replacement service operates from a bus stop positioned behind the Tesco Petrol Station. Additionally, if you're in need of a taxi, services like Blanchards and Dels are just a call away at 01673 842205 and 01673 849300, respectively.

The station doesn’t offer cycling hire or sizable cycle storage beyond a handful of unsheltered bicycle stands. This limitation is worth bearing in mind, especially for cycling enthusiasts.
